你查询的IP:[59.191.122.93]  地理位置:中国–广东

最新查询210.12.97.147 116.244.9.109 117.106.80.248 121.38.16.160 124.196.92.84 122.184.64.66 59.107.54.177 114.54.241.26 123.249.33.48 59.191.122.93 118.124.230.35 119.162.171.114 116.193.32.123 203.207.128.221 117.112.63.42 123.136.80.133 118.184.182.68 116.4.109.223 122.240.62.169 203.100.32.189 60.173.141.22 202.91.176.89 116.69.141.101 203.184.80.172 119.27.64.105 203.130.32.150 202.63.248.201 220.192.225.66 202.142.16.93 203.93.106.219 203.94.126.187